> > > /*
> > > * Ideally DFL framework should only read info from DFL header, but
> > > - * current version DFL only provides mmio resources information for
> > > + * current version, DFHv0, only provides mmio resources information
> > > for
> > > * each feature in DFL Header, no field for interrupt resources.
> > > * Interrupt resource information is provided by specific mmio
> > > * registers of each private feature which supports interrupt. So in
> > > * order to parse and assign irq resources, DFL framework has to look
> > > * into specific capability registers of these private features.
> > > *
> > > - * Once future DFL version supports generic interrupt resource
> > > - * information in common DFL headers, the generic interrupt parsing
> > > - * code will be added. But in order to be compatible to old version
> > > + * DFHv1 supports generic interrupt resource information in DFHv1
> > > + * parameter blocks. But in order to be compatible to old version
> > > * DFL, the driver may still fall back to these quirks.
> > > */

> >
> > I'd call this variable version (or ver) if you want to store it but it
> > would also fit to switch () line so that no extra variable is needed.
>
> I will change the v to dfh_ver to be clearer. I want to store the value
> because it is used in the default case in the error message. The error
> message helps to debug broken FPGA images.

Right, I missed that (or didn't think it too much and all being called
"v" didn't help either :-)).

> > > + if (FIELD_GET(DFHv1_CSR_SIZE_GRP_HAS_PARAMS, v)) {
> > > + off = dfl_find_param(base + DFHv1_PARAM_HDR,
> > > ofst,
> > > + DFHv1_PARAM_ID_MSIX);
> > > + if (off >= 0) {
> >
> > I'd reverse these 2 conditions and break when there's nothing to do.
>
> I'm not sure what you mean by reversing these conditions because a DFHv1 may
> or may not have parameters (the first condition), and a DFHv1 may have
> parameters but may not have a MSI-X parameter (the second condition).

This is what I meant:

if (!FIELD_GET(DFHv1_CSR_SIZE_GRP_HAS_PARAMS, v))
break;

off = dfl_find_param(...);
if (off < 0)
break;

ibase = ...
